Recruiters are 1st and foremost SALESMAN!!! Don't ever believe anything they won't fax you in writing. This will knock out 95% of what you hear from them. They will lie about dedicated routes, pay for orientation, bonuses, idle time, type of equipment you will be assigned, hometime, benefits, and any thing else that they can think of to get you there and get their commission. Some are worse than others , but alway be very skeptical of any thing they "promise" you and demand it in writing.

With Prime (never worked there), as with every company I have ever dealt with, there are always those who will get better loads and make much more than others.

I have noticed several reasons for this.

Some drivers have a can do personality, work hard, and are able to get along with their bosses well.

Some drivers brown nose, bribe, and make their bosses think they are the greatest to get good loads.

Some drivers are better at knowing how to truck than others. I said truck, not drive, as there is a great difference. Have you ever noticed how everything bad happens to the same driver over and over, yet they never did anything blatantly wrong? They just make bad decisions about when to drive, when to park, and what to gripe about.

Some drivers are a combination of the first two types. These people like their job, and work the bosses and system to their advantage.

Now sometimes you will have the best driver, and the worst dispatcher, and you can't win, no matter what.

In todays computer age the higher ups read sites like this. They see the people who brag about the company, and if they are doing a good job for the company, the bosses want to make sure these people suceed.

If you have several L/Os bragging about how good things are, and you give them the better freight that makes them happy, that is the cheapest and best advertisment you can buy.

You will always find happy people at any company you go to, no matter how crappy the company. It could be that the bosses like the driver, and look out for him, or it could be the driver is easy to please, and is content with what he has.

my recruiter sucked... could never get a hold of him or get him to call me back... he even booked me on a bus to MA instead of MO... it was Prime drivers who answered my questions and helped me straighten out the bus thing.

ACE 2... is a class after a Lease driver has been out for a couple weeks, where their settlements are analyzed... line by line... to help them understand where they are profitable and where they are losing money (not locations) where they can improve and what they can do.

I think I do well because I communicate well... I dont cause problems... and put myself in positions that make it easy on my fleet manager... i communicate what I can do and what I cant ... and early to help my FM... he has enough to deal with... drivers who are late, cant get their MPG down, and are shut down for DOT violations...
